Product Description

The polypropylene (PPR) reducing tee is an important element in modern water supply and heating systems due to its durability and outstanding characteristics. This component has a number of common characteristics that make it ideal for a variety of plumbing and central heating applications.

One of the main features of this polypropylene tee is its adaptive size. It is available in two different sizes: 40 mm and 50 mm, allowing it to be integrated into various system configurations. 40mm and 50mm diameters provide flexibility in system design and installation, ensuring compatibility with a variety of pipelines and specific project requirements.

Another important aspect of this tee is its ability to withstand pressure up to 16 bar. This characteristic makes it suitable for use in high-pressure applications including potable water systems and central heating systems. The 16 bar pressure ensures that the tee will function efficiently and safely even in difficult conditions, reducing the risk of damage or failure.

The material used to make this tee is polypropylene (PPR), known for its excellent resistance to high temperatures and chemicals. Polypropylene is a thermoplastic material that has excellent durability, corrosion resistance and a long service life. These properties make PPR an ideal choice for sanitary and heating applications where reliability and safety are of paramount importance.

In addition, polypropylene is a lightweight material, which makes it easy to transport and install system components. PPR's low weight allows for better maneuverability and faster, more efficient installation. Also, PPR has low thermal conductivity, which means reduced heat loss in heating systems, thereby contributing to the energy efficiency of buildings.

Another notable feature of a polypropylene tee is its ability to prevent the formation of scale and other contaminants inside the pipes. This maintains a constant flow and ensures optimal system performance in the long term. In addition, polypropylene is an environmentally friendly material that is 100% recyclable, making its use consistent with sustainability and environmental practices.

For installers and designers, polypropylene reduction tees offer many benefits, including ease of cutting and joining, which significantly reduces installation time and costs. The PPR welding method creates reliable, leak-tight connections, minimizing the risk of leaks and ensuring long-term structural integrity.

In conclusion, the polypropylene reducing tee with diameters of 40mm and 50mm, capable of withstanding pressures up to 16 bar, provides a reliable and effective solution for a variety of water supply and heating applications. The PPR material from which it is made provides durability, stability and efficiency, making it an ideal choice for modern projects that require high performance and sustainability.
